AManager Sleep Labwho excels in this role:
Determines coordinates and supervises daily staffing assignments and levels.
Ensures all attended and home sleep studies are staffed performed and managed efficiently and effectively. Provides direction orientation training coaching and mentoring to staff; assists with performance evaluations and disciplinary actions.
Assesses and ensures quality of services delivered and facilitates staff development programs continuing education and technician meetings. Performs equipment maintenance monthly checks (CPAP ETC02 and oxygen calibrations).
Ensures staff compliance with departmental and organizational policies procedures and protocols.
Remains on call for all technologists assistance with technology equipment troubleshooting and other urgent needs.
Manages the work of others including planning assigning scheduling and reviewing work ensures quality standards. Responsible for hiring terminating training and developing reviewing performance and administering corrective action for staff.

What were looking for
Applicants should be a RegisteredPolysomnographicTechnologist(RPSGT)
Additional requirements include:
Associates degreerequired. Bachelors degree preferred. Applicable work experience may be used in lieu of education
Successful completion ofa PSG educational program leading.
BLS Certification
LicensedwiththeVABoardof MedicineinPolysomnography
